Noranda Aluminum chooses PIK option for May 15 interest payment on floaters

By Angela McDaniels

Tacoma, Wash., Feb. 19 - Noranda Aluminum Holding Corp. said it will pay the interest due May 15 on its $220 million senior floating-rate notes due 2014 and $510 million senior floating-rate notes due 2015 entirely in kind.

The company made the PIK election in November, according to its earnings release for the fourth quarter.

Noranda Aluminum is a Franklin, Tenn.-based producer of value-added primary aluminum products and rolled aluminum coils.
